DockFlow allows you to save Dock presets and set up your workspace exactly how you like it.
Open and close apps automatically on-demand when switching between presets to get a clean workspace in seconds.
Integrate with Focus Modes and change docks easily based on Focus Mode, and even timed Focus Modes.

GitLab is well-suited for developers, DevOps engineers, project managers, and teams that require robust CI/CD capabilities, strong security features, and an open-source platform that can be self-hosted or used as a cloud service. It is particularly beneficial for organizations looking for a comprehensive solution to streamline their development workflows.
